Carriage Shoppe Publishes Consumer Guidance on Front-End Collision Damage

The guidance explains how technicians use inspection, measurement, and manufacturer procedures to build a more complete repair plan.

  • Carriage Shoppe released consumer guidance in September explaining how technicians evaluate front-end collision damage during repair planning beyond visible exterior components.
  • Modern vehicle construction complicates damage assessment because bumpers and grilles often conceal reinforcement areas, wiring, sensors, and electronic equipment behind exterior surfaces.
  • Technicians utilize manufacturer-specific repair information and structural measurements to evaluate adjoining areas, ensuring repair plans are based on documented conditions rather than assumptions.
  • Repair documentation often evolves after an initial estimate, explaining why two vehicles with apparently similar front-end damage can receive different repair plans based on individual findings.
  • The guidance distinguishes between concealed components and actual collision-related damage, providing consumers with context for why repair plans may exceed initial exterior assessments without assuming hidden structural damage.
